Caleb Cleveland is a concept artist who has done some work for FOOL. While that work, like all things related to Interplay's project (including the fact that it is FOOL), is behind lock and key, he has revealed some of the art he did as a response to the brief. So unused, but as close to FOOL art as we'll get for a while.
